Индексный поиск
Индексный поиск — это одна из ключевых технологий, используемых в современных информационных системах для эффективного доступа к большим объемам данных. При возникновении запроса поиск может занять значительное время, если данные не организованы должным образом. Индексирование позволяет значительно ускорить этот процесс, предоставляя быстрый доступ к информации.
Суть индексного поиска заключается в создании структур данных, которые позволяют минимизировать количество операций для нахождения нужной информации. Это особенно важно в условиях большой нагрузки, когда количество запросов к базе данных может достигать миллионов. Индексы помогают быстро определять местоположение искомых данных, вместо того чтобы сканировать весь набор данных.
Современные базы данных используют различные алгоритмы и структуры для индексирования, включая деревья, хэш-таблицы и другие подходы. Каждый из этих методов имеет свои преимущества и недостатки, и выбор конкретного подхода зависит от особенностей приложения и объемов данных. В данной статье мы подробнее рассмотрим механизмы индексного поиска и его применение в различных областях.
Индексный поиск: как он работает и почему важен для SEO
Индексный поиск — это ключевой процесс, который позволяет поисковым системам находить, хранить и извлекать информацию из интернета. Этот процесс критически важен для пользователей, так как от него зависит, насколько быстро и точно они смогут найти необходимую информацию. В этой статье мы подробно расскажем о том, что такое индексный поиск, как он работает, и почему он важен для поисковой оптимизации (SEO).
Индексный поиск основан на нескольких основных принципах, позволяющих поисковым системам эффективно организовывать и обрабатывать огромные объемы данных. Давайте разберемся с каждым из них подробно.
1. Crawling (обход)
Первый этап индексного поиска называется обходом. В процессе обхода поисковые роботы (или пауки) сканируют веб-страницы, начиная с заранее заданных URL-адресов, которые они уже знают. Эти URL могут быть получены из других страниц, ссылок на которые присутствуют в интернет-пространстве, или из базы данных ранее проиндексированных сайтов. Во время обхода роботы собирают данные о содержании страниц, включая текст, изображения, мета-данные и структуру ссылок.
2. Индексация
После завершения этапа обхода данные передаются в систему индексации. Это процесс, в ходе которого информация о веб-страницах организуется и хранится в базе данных поисковой системы. Индексация включает в себя анализ содержимого каждой страницы, её заголовков, ключевых слов и других факторов, которые помогают определить тематику и релевантность страницы. В результате создаётся индекс — структурированная база данных, которая позволяет быстро находить информацию при вводе запросов пользователями.
3. Взаимодействие с пользователем
Теперь, когда данные проиндексированы, поисковая система готова предоставить пользователям результаты поиска. Когда пользователь вводит запрос, поисковая система использует свои алгоритмы для определения наиболее релевантных страниц из индекса и выводит их в определённом порядке на странице результатов поиска (SERP). Порядок отображения страниц зависит от множества факторов, включая качество контента, авторитетность сайта, уровень конкуренции по ключевым словам и многие другие параметры.
4. Обновление индекса
Интернет постоянно меняется, и это требует регулярного обновления индекса. Старые страницы могут быть удалены или изменены, а новые страницы добавлены. Поисковые системы используют различные стратегии для периодического обхода уже проиндексированных страниц с целью поиска обновлений. Это процесс называется переиндексацией и обеспечивает актуальность результатов поиска.
Теперь, когда мы рассмотрели основные этапы индексного поиска, давайте обсудим, как этот процесс влияет на SEO и какие элементы вы должны учитывать при оптимизации своих веб-страниц.
5. Как индексный поиск влияет на SEO?
Индексный поиск оказывает огромное влияние на поисковую оптимизацию, так как именно от него зависит, будут ли ваши страницы находиться в индексах поисковых систем. Если ваша страница не проиндексирована, пользователи не смогут её найти, независимо от того, насколько хорош её контент. Поэтому важно убедиться, что процесс индексации проходит эффективно.
6. Ключевые факторы, влияющие на индексацию
Существует несколько ключевых факторов, которые влияют на успешность индексации страницы:
- Качество контента: Уникальный и ценный контент будет лучше индексироваться, так как поисковые системы стремятся предоставлять пользователям полезную информацию.
- Структура сайта: Хорошо структурированный сайт с логичным распределением контента и ясной навигацией поможет поисковым системам лучше сканировать его содержание.
- Мета-теги: Правильное использование мета-тегов, в частности мета-описаний и заголовков, поможет поисковым системам понять, о чём ваша страница.
- Проблемы с доступностью: Если ваша страница недоступна для поисковых роботов по каким-то причинам, она не будет проиндексирована. Следует избегать запретов в файле robots.txt, если вы хотите, чтобы страница была доступна для индексации.
7. Технические аспекты индексации
Кроме качественного контента и правильной структуры сайта, необходимо учитывать и технические аспекты, которые могут повлиять на индексацию:
- Скорость загрузки страницы: Чем быстрее загружается страница, тем проще и быстрее роботу её проиндексировать. Убедитесь, что ваш сайт оптимизирован для мобильных устройств и имеет хорошую производительность.
- SSL-сертификат: Наличие SSL-сертификата (HTTPS) не только улучшает безопасность, но и может положительно сказаться на ранжировании в поисковых системах.
- Карта сайта (sap): Создание и размещение файла Sap.xml может помочь поисковым системам быстрее находить и индексировать новые страницы на вашем сайте.
- Самый лучший способ проверки доступности страниц: Используйте инструменты аналитики, такие как Google Search Console, чтобы отслеживать, как ваши страницы индексируются и реагируют на обходы.
8. Как ускорить индексный поиск
Существует несколько методов, которые могут помочь ускорить процесс индексации:
- Регулярные обновления контента: Поисковые системы любят свежий контент. Регулярные обновления и добавления помогут вашему сайту оставаться актуальным.
- Публикация новых статей: Создайте план публикаций новых статей и придерживайтесь его. Чем больше новых страниц на сайте, тем больше шансов на их индексацию.
- Создание обратных ссылок: Обратные ссылки (backlinks) помогают поисковым системам находить ваш сайт. Чем больше ссылок ведёт на ваши страницы, тем быстрее они будут проиндексированы.
- Использование социальных сетей: Публикация вашего контента в социальных сетях поможет привлечь трафик и увеличить интерес к вашему сайту, что также может способствовать более быстрой индексации.
9. Ошибки, которые следует избегать
Некоторые распространённые ошибки могут негативно сказаться на индексации ваших страниц:
- Неправильные настройки файла robots.txt: Убедитесь, что в вашем файле robots.txt нет инструкций, запрещающих индексацию важных страниц вашего сайта.
- Неоптимизированные URL: Используйте понятные и описательные URL-адреса, которые содержат ключевые слова, что поможет поисковым системам и пользователям лучше понимать содержание страницы.
- Клоакинг: Клоакинг — это практика показа поисковым системам одного контента, а пользователям — другого. Эта практика строго запрещена и может привести к наказанию со стороны поисковых систем.
- Отсутствие мобильной оптимизации: В современном мире всё больше людей используют мобильные устройства для поиска информации. Убедитесь, что ваш сайт хорошо выглядит и функционирует на мобильных устройствах.
Наконец, стоит отметить, что индексный поиск и SEO — это не заканчивающиеся задачи. Создание высококачественного контента и его оптимизация требуют постоянного времени и усилий. Однако, если вы будете следовать приведённым рекомендациям и уделять внимание индексному поиску, результаты вашего труда непременно окупятся. Ваш сайт станет видимым для пользователей, а это значит — увеличится трафик, что в конечном итоге приведёт к росту конверсии и дохода. В наше время, когда конкуренция в интернете растёт, понимание принципов индексного поиска и их влияние на SEO становится важным для любого владельца сайта.
Индексация — это непрерывный процесс, который стоит держать под контролем. Разработка стратегий для повышения узнаваемости вашего сайта, регулярное внедрение актуальных алгоритмов и отслеживание показателей индексации помогут заложить прочный фундамент для успешного присутствия в интернете.
В заключение, индексный поиск — это основа, на которой строится вся структура информационного поиска в интернете. Это сложный и многогранный процесс, и понимание его аспектов является важным шагом на пути к успешной оптимизации вашего веб-ресурса. Чем больше вы понимаете, как работает индексный поиск, тем успешнее сможете представить свой контент своей аудитории.
Итак, если вы хотите достичь успеха в SEO, уделите внимание не только контенту, но и процессу индексации и его основным аспектам. Будьте внимательны к деталям, и результаты не заставят себя ждать!
Индексный поиск — это ключ к эффективной обработке данных.
Неизвестный автор
| Параметр | Описание | Применение |
|---|---|---|
| Индекс | Структура данных для быстрого поиска | Используется в базах данных |
| Поиск | Процесс нахождения элемента | Важно для повышения производительности |
| Алгоритмы | Методы, используемые для поиска данных | Бинарный поиск, хеширование |
| Применение | Системы управления данными | Упрощение доступа к информации |
| Оптимизация | Улучшение скорости поиска | Индексация больших объемов данных |
| Типы индексов | Различные структуры для индексации | Сложные, простые, многомерные индексы |
Основные проблемы по теме "Индексный поиск"
1. Низкая производительность
Одной из основных проблем индексного поиска является низкая производительность при работе с большим объемом данных. Поиск по индексу может занимать слишком много времени, особенно если индекс не оптимизирован или данные часто изменяются.
2. Сложность поддержания индекса
Второй проблемой связанной с индексным поиском является сложность поддержания индекса. Необходимо постоянно обновлять и оптимизировать индексы для обеспечения быстрого доступа к данным. Это требует дополнительных усилий и знаний.
3. Потеря актуальности данных
Еще одной проблемой индексного поиска является возможность потери актуальности данных. Если индексы не обновляются своевременно, то результаты поиска могут содержать устаревшую информацию, что приведет к недостоверным результатам.
Что такое индексный поиск?
Индексный поиск – это метод поиска информации в базе данных или документах с использованием предварительно созданного индекса, который ускоряет процесс поиска и повышает эффективность запросов.
Как создать индекс для поиска?
Для создания индекса для поиска необходимо определить ключевые поля или термины, которые будут использоваться для индексации текста, а затем собрать их в специальную структуру данных для быстрого доступа.
В чем отличие индексного поиска от полнотекстового поиска?
Индексный поиск основывается на заранее созданном индексе, который содержит информацию о ключевых словах или значениях полей, в то время как полнотекстовый поиск сканирует каждый документ в поиске совпадений с запросом.
Материал подготовлен командой seo-kompaniya.ru
Читать ещё
Главное в тренде
SEO оптимизация интернет-магазина
Как качественно настроить сео интернет-магазина? Какие основные этапы поисковой оптимизации необходимо соблюдать для роста трафика из поиска?Наши услуги
SEO аудит сайта Продвижение сайта по позициям SMM продвижение Настройка контекстной рекламы SEO оптимизация